Piezoelectric Ceramics MarketIn Depth Analysis, Growth Strategies and Comprehensive Forecast 2025 to 2035
The global piezoelectric ceramics market is projected to grow from USD 3.52 billion in 2025 to USD 6.60 billion by 2035, expanding at a steady CAGR of 6.5%. This growth is driven by increasing adoption in consumer electronics, automotive sensors, medical diagnostics, and industrial automation systems due to their unique electromechanical properties.
A recent survey conducted by Future Market Insights among stakeholders
in the piezoelectric ceramics industry revealed several emerging trends shaping
the market. A key finding was the rising demand for lead-free piezoelectric
ceramics, driven by tightening environmental regulations and growing
sustainability goals. While traditional lead-based materials continue to
dominate due to their superior performance characteristics, manufacturers are
increasingly investing in alternatives such as bismuth-based and
potassium-sodium niobate ceramics. This shift is being fueled by both
regulatory pressures and consumer demand for eco-friendly solutions.

Market Trends
Highlighted:
·
Rising Demand in Electronics:
Piezoelectric ceramics are integral in
modern consumer electronics, including smartphones, speakers, and wearables.
Their compact size, energy efficiency, and sensitivity make them ideal for miniaturized
actuators and sensors.
·
Automotive Sector Integration:
The automotive industry is increasingly
integrating piezoelectric ceramics into fuel injection systems, pressure
sensors, and ultrasonic parking sensors to improve vehicle performance and
safety.
·
Growth in Medical Devices:
Ultrasonic imaging, diagnostic equipment,
and surgical tools are leveraging piezoelectric ceramics for precision and
real-time response, boosting their demand in healthcare technology.
·
Expansion in Industrial Automation:
With rising factory automation and robotics
adoption, piezoelectric ceramics are being used in motion control, positioning
systems, and precision engineering applications.
·
Focus on Energy Harvesting:
Growing interest in energy harvesting
technologies, especially in remote sensors and IoT devices, is enhancing the
application potential of piezoelectric ceramics for converting mechanical energy
into electrical energy.

Regional Market
Outlook:
Asia Pacific:
The largest and fastest-growing regional market, led by
China, Japan, and South Korea, with strong demand in consumer electronics,
automotive, and medical equipment manufacturing.
North America and Europe:
Robust R&D activities, early adoption of smart
technologies, and a strong presence of medical device manufacturers are driving
consistent demand for piezoelectric ceramics.
